I made a major change this weekend on how channel database updates are done.
Previously, I was keeping them in a large Excel spreadsheet. When new channels needed to be added, I'd have to add them to the spreadsheet, then copy the data out of there and manually generate a new channelDB.dat file. After that I had to update the uverserealtime.com web site with the new info, and then make posts on the 3 UVerse forums.
The channel data is now being kept in a SQL database that I update semi-automatically. When the SQL database gets updated, it automatically generates a new channelDB.dat file and updates the web site. This makes it far easier to insert channel updates.
Because the frequency with which channel database updates will probably increase, I'm no longer going to post in the U-Verse Realtime Master Thread when the channelDB has been updated. If you want to verify what version of the channel database is the latest, please check the www.uverserealtime.com web site, the current channel database version is displayed in the sidebar on the left. You can compare that to the channel database version reported in U-Verse Realtime on the About tab.

Well, you don't run the app there. The app needs to be running at your house on one of your computers, with the web server turned on, and the web URL allowed through your firewall.
Then you can use a web browser at your sis-inlaws house to bring up the web pages using the "Outside URL". (Or use a web browser on a smartphone).

AT&T saw fit to change the multicast IP of about 40 channels this week.
I've put out 5 new channel databases today to get all of the changes, and I think there's still a few that aren't yet in there. I basically had to audit all of the channels to tell if I got them all, but there's certain ones I can't get (foreign language packages, West feeds of many channels, most Fox sports regional HD channels).
If you see missing channels in the database, please submit them through UVRT.
If you see an incorrect channel in the database, please post that here or PM me so I can fix it.
I have a new mechanism I'm going to try to implement in the next version of UVRT that will automatically submit unknown channels and corrections to existing channels without any user interaction. This will greatly enhance the accuracy and scope of the channel database.

OK, cool, that chart is the one that U-Verse Realtime needs.
The problem is that it looks like you had to go through several web pages and clicks to get that chart to load. In order to make UVRT do this, I need to know the exact steps you took, and I need a capture/save of each and every page that the 2Wire router sends back to you.
Can you type up a step by step (e.g. you clicked on Extended Test, a box popped up that says _____, you then checked this box and clicked the button that says _____, etc. Try to save each page as HTML if possible.
Another thing you might try that would be massively helpful:
1. Download and install Firefox 3.6.10 if you don't already have it on your computer.
2. Search for a Firefox Add-On called "Live HTTP Headers". Install it.
3. Go to the C_2_5 web page in the 2Wire router (this is the one with the Extended Test Button on it).
4. Go to the Firefox Tools menu at the top, and choose "Live HTTP Headers". A window will pop up. Make sure the capture checkbox on the bottom is checked. Leave this window up.
5. Click the Extended Test button in the 2Wire's web page and go through the procedure to get that chart to display.
6. Go to the Live HTTP Headers popup window and uncheck the Capture checkbox. Then click the Save All... button and save the logged output and e-mail it to me.

OK, thanks!
It looks like the 6.1.x.x firmware in the 3600HGV and 3800HGV-B does this test during startup and puts the results in the C_2_5 page. Apparently the 6.3.x.x firmware in the iNID and 3801HGV doesn't, but will do it on demand using the Extended Test button.
This is a difficult dilemma because:
a) There are a large number of postbacks and responses that UVRT will have to give to the 2Wire to make it run the extended test.
b) Doing so requires the 2Wire password, which up until now I haven't needed.
c) Running the test interrupts all Coax STBs and access to the i38HG if it's connected via coax.
So I don't know if I want to put this into the tool or not, or just have a URL displayed in the Coax/HPNA window that directs the user to go run the extended test and then UVRT can pull the recent test data off the C_2_5 page. This is probably what I will end up doing.
